INVESTIGATIONS ON MATERIAL CASUALTY OF PLATES UNDER IMPACT LOAD CONDITIONS
H.Raghavendra Rao, A.Siva Kumar, M.Venkateswar Reddy, K.Vijaya Kumar Reddy
Abstract: Impact problems are typical in nature since they involve geometry, boundary and material non-linearity. The impact of projectiles at sub-ordnance velocities against mild steel, stainless steel and aluminum plates has been studied. In this paper, target plates of 3mm thickness of materials Mild steel, Titanium are made to impact by Tungsten fragment with different velocities 300, 500, 700 and 1000 mm/ms. On impact, kinetic energy and residual velocity of this fragment is plotted to visualize the damage of the respective target plate. It is observed that the element size significantly affects the numerical results. Hence a sufficiently refined mesh is used. Kinetic energy is an essential parameter to be determined in order to study damage behavior of target. Higher the kinetic energy absorption, leads to higher is the damage target. So, higher initial velocities are required for the fragment in order to create the necessary damage in the target
Keywords: Projectile, Target plate, Mild steel, Tungsten, Titanium
